            Hello everyone! I'm trying to create a .mat file with a struct inside. Something like this:
field2='TE'; value2=TE;
field3='FieldStrength'; value3=3;
field1='images'; value1=im;
field4='PrecessionIsClockwise'; value4=1;
data=struct(field1,value1,field2,value2,field3,value3,field4,value4);
   save data.mat data
where 'TE' is a vector and 'im' is a 5-D complex matrix.
Then this message appears: "Warning: Variable 'data' cannot be saved to a MAT-file whose version is older than 7.3. To save this variable, use the -v7.3 switch. Skipping...".
I have 3 datasets and this only appears for the 2nd and 3rd dataset. For the 1st everytinh is working fine. I've already tried to use the switch case but it still doesn't work. Anyone can help me?

        Simply use the v7.3 switch like this
save('data.mat','data','-v7.3');

        You can set the default format for MAT files in the preferences menu. If you store variables in the struct, which cannot be saved in older MAT formats, there is no way to do this by uisave. But look in the code of uisave.m for building your own save dialog.
